Jakarta, May 25 -- The National Food and Drug Agency (BPOM) emphasized that traditional herbal drink jamu is not merely a legacy of the past but a symbol of Indonesia's future health sector.

The agency's Deputy for Traditional Medicines, Health Supplements, and Cosmetics Supervision stated that jamu represents local wisdom supported by strong scientific research and evidence.

" Jamu is more than just a mixture of spices. It reflects a cultural heritage passed down through generations. Today, more scientific journals are highlighting its great potential as traditional medicine," Kashuri said during a virtual event celebrating the National Jamu Day on Sunday.
